Zucchini Apple Pie Bars

Zucchini Apple Pie Bars are a warm and delicious dessert that tastes just like homemade apple pie, perfect for zucchini season! They're tender, cinnamon-sugar zucchini on a sweet, buttery crust with a crumble topping baked to perfection.
Course Dessert, Side Dish, Snack
Cuisine American
Keyword Zucchini Apple Pie Bars
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 40 minutes
Servings 20 bars

Ingredients

Crust and Crumble Topping

  • 4 cups flour
  • cups sugar
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• cups butter 3 sticks, cold and cubed

Zucchini Apple Pie Filling

  • 8 cups zucchini peeled and sliced like thin apple slices, about 5 pounds
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• cup sugar
  • 2 teaspoons cinnamon
  • 2 tablespoons floor
  • teaspoons cream of tartar
  • dash of salt

Instructions

Form the Crust and Crumble

  • First, in a large bowl, mix the flour, sugar, and salt. Then, with your hands or a food processor, cut the cold butter into the flour mixture to form a crumble. Press half the crumble mixture onto a greased 10 x 15-inch baking pan. Bake the crust at 375°F for 10-12 minutes or until lightly brown. Set aside the remaining crumble mixture.

Make the Filling

  • First, combine the sugar, cinnamon, cream of tartar, flour, and salt in a large bowl along with 1 cup of the crumble mixture. Drizzle the lemon juice over the sliced zucchini. Then, add the zucchini slices to the cinnamon-sugar mixture and stir lightly until well combined. Spread the filling evenly over the baked crust.
  • Sprinkle the remaining crumble over the cinnamon-sugar-coated zucchini slices.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until golden brown. Cool on a wire rack, cut into squares, and enjoy!
